1,4-Benzenediol, 1-benzoate

Description:
1,4-Benzenediol, 1-benzoate, also known as benzyl hydroxybenzoate, is an organic compound characterized by its structure, which features a benzoate group attached to a 1,4-benzenediol framework. This compound typically appears as a white to off-white solid and is soluble in organic solvents such as ethanol and acetone, but has limited solubility in water. It exhibits properties typical of phenolic compounds, including potential antioxidant activity due to the presence of hydroxyl groups. The compound is often used in various applications, including as a preservative in cosmetics and personal care products, owing to its antimicrobial properties. Additionally, it may serve as an intermediate in organic synthesis and in the production of other chemical derivatives. Safety data indicates that, like many phenolic compounds, it should be handled with care, as it may cause irritation upon contact with skin or eyes. Overall, 1,4-benzenediol, 1-benzoate is a versatile compound with applications in both industrial and consumer products.
